Core Viewpoint - Despite facing U.S. tariffs, Chinese companies like CATL are still able to achieve substantial profits from export sales, driven by both domestic and international demand for energy solutions [1][3][4]. Group 1: Market Performance - In 2023, the stock prices of major Chinese manufacturers in the energy sector, such as CATL and Sungrow, have surged significantly, with CATL's stock rising by 45% and Sungrow's by 130% [3]. - The Shenzhen Stock Exchange's New Energy Index, which includes these companies, has increased by 38% since 2025 [3]. Group 2: Profit Margins - Export profit margins for energy storage systems, including batteries and converters, are estimated to be three to five times higher than domestic sales margins [4]. - The gross profit margin for transformers sold domestically is between 10% to 20%, while margins for exports to the U.S. and Europe can reach 40% to 50% [4]. Group 3: Supply Chain Dynamics - In the first nine months of the year, 60% of U.S. lithium-ion battery imports came from China, up from 43% in 2020, with total imports amounting to $15 billion, more than triple the total for 2020 [5]. - Despite efforts by the U.S. to reduce dependency on China, the supply chain remains heavily reliant on Chinese manufacturers, particularly in the AI sector [5][7]. Group 4: Competitive Advantages - Chinese manufacturers, such as CATL, hold a structural advantage in the AI supply chain, particularly in the production of lithium iron phosphate batteries, which are safer and have a longer lifespan compared to alternatives [5]. - Chinese companies also excel in pricing and delivery speed, making them more attractive options for urgent projects compared to suppliers from other countries [7]. Group 5: Future Outlook - The demand for lithium iron phosphate batteries remains strong despite tariffs and decoupling policies, with no significant alternative suppliers outside of China [6]. - Upcoming increases in tariffs on Chinese batteries from 30.9% to 48.4% may impact future trends in the market [7].
